1 What happens during a semi-permanent makeup procedure? The consultation process Prior to the enhancement procedure you will receive a comprehensive consultation during which you will have the opportunity to discuss the results you wish to achieve and how permanent make-up can enhance your appearance. If there is a specific look that you particularly like, you should bring with you magazine pictures indicating that look, as this will help you communicate your preferences to the permanent make- up artist. As an expert in the field of colour analysis and makeovers your permanent make-up artist will identify the micro-pigmentation shades that work with your hair, skin and eye colour. She will also analyze your facial shape and features to determine the most complimentary look for your individual requirements. Using conventional cosmetics your permanent make-up artist will also create your unique look visually so that you can approve the enhancement before the micro-pigmentation pigments are infused into your skin. This ensures the finished result is exactly what you want.

The infusion process The pigment infusion process generally takes 40 minutes and is achieved using state of the art computerized micro-pigmentation equipment that meets British and European health and safety requirements. Immediately after the infusion process your permanent make-up enhancement will display mild redness and swelling that lasts no longer than 24 hours. The enhancement will also appear a darker shade than the desired result for approximately 1 week. Follow up sessions The follow up session usually four weeks later will allow your permanent make-up artist to refine the enhancement paying particular attention to fine detail and the session is included in the initial price. The enhancement will gradually fade over a number of years leaving a barely there haze of colour in the skin. Most people opt to refresh their permanent make-up enhancements every 12 months in order to refresh their look, referring to their enhancement as ‘low maintenance make-up’. The refresh procedure is charged at a low cost maintenance price.

3 Q. How soon can I go out? A. Immediately! As mentioned earlier the colour may appear a little deeper than required for the first few days. Occasionally the initial crusting is slightly visible, but never enough to be noticeable. Q. Does it look natural? A. We always advise our clients to select natural looking enhancements. The enhancements should not look conspicuous, they should stay in harmony with your features skin tone and skin colour. People will notice the improvement in your appearance without being aware of your treatment.
